WR04 GEN is a 2013 BMW M5 in Black with a 4,395c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 13 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 76.9%.

Across all 2013 BMW M5 models, the average MOT pass rate is 89.2% with a typical mileage of 49,204 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a BMW M5 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 2,017 recorded failures. If you're considering buying WR04 GEN,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The BMW M5 typically stays on UK roads for around 39 years. At 13 years old, this BMW M5 is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
